Dúvida sobre Serialização

4 respostas
seudito

Boa noite pessoal.

Estou estudando e fazendo alguns testes com serialização, e me surgiu a seguinte dúvida:

É possível serializar um objeto para que ele “carregue” mais rapidamente da proxima vez em que o usuário utilizar a aplicação. É possivel esta utilização da serialização para melhoria de performance de uma aplicação :?:

4 Respostas

rogelgarcia

Não

rogelgarcia

Quer dizer… se tiver um algoritmo cabuloso para escolher como seus objetos serão criados… pode até ter alguma vantagem

Agora… se for só um monte de new a resposta é: Não

heheh

seudito

Na verdade é o algoritmo mais cabuloso que já vi nesta minha curta jornada pelo mundo do desenvolvimento (o binário do objeto serializado deu 97MB). Atualmente demora-se cerca de 13s para construção do objeto… estou tentando fazer alguns testes com a serialização para tentar obter uma melhoria de performance (ainda não tentei recuperar o objeto serializado, mas algo me diz que a leitura de um binário de 97MB irá demorar um pouco… :cry: )

marciorodr0

Acho que vc está num mato sem cachorro meu velho…

Dá uma olhada nessa interface, de repente vc pode tentar alguma personalização na serialização desse seu objeto ai…

http://java.sun.com/javase/6/docs/api/java/io/Externalizable.html

abss

Criado 17 de março de 2010
Ultima resposta 17 de mar. de 2010
Respostas 4
Participantes 3